The reaction of 1,1-bis(morpholino)ethene with precursors of о-quinone methides derived from Mannich bases of phenols and 2-naphthols provided a series of chromeno[2,3-b]chromenes. The cascade process included a hetero-Diels–Alder reaction between о-quinone methide and ketenaminal, elimination of secondary amine, and [4+2] cycloaddition between о-quinone methide and the chromene intermediate.
